What is a bespoke business system?

A bespoke business system is software designed around a particular organisation, process and group of users. It might manage customers, jobs, bookings, documents, approvals, reporting or several connected activities. Unlike a generic product, its scope and workflow are defined around the work it needs to support.

How do I know whether to build, buy or integrate?

It depends on how distinctive the process is, how well established products fit it, the importance of ownership and the long-term cost of change. We assess existing tools first. The best option may be configuring a product, connecting several systems, building a focused custom component or developing a complete platform.

Can you connect software we already use?

Yes. Where suitable APIs or dependable exchange methods exist, we can connect websites, CRM, booking, accounts, email, payments and other services. An integration should include validation, logging and a clear route for failures rather than silently assuming every transfer succeeds.

Where does AI fit?

AI can assist when a task involves language or other unstructured information, such as classifying messages, extracting document details or preparing a draft. Conventional code remains better for exact rules and calculations. We use AI selectively, with boundaries, checks and human approval where the consequence of an incorrect result matters.

Will automation replace the people in our process?

The aim is usually to remove repetitive administration and make handovers clearer, not to remove necessary expertise. We identify which steps are safe to automate and where a person should review an exception or make the final decision.

Can you improve an existing system?

Often, yes. We first assess the application, source code, hosting, data and dependencies to understand what can be supported safely. In some cases a focused repair or extension is sensible; in others, replacing a fragile component in stages offers a lower long-term risk.
